How Floodwater Removal Works: A Step-by-Step Guide

Floodwater removal is a multi-step process that needs specialized equipment and expertise. Our team follows a strict protocol to ensure that your property is restored to its original condition. Here’s what you can expect from our floodwater removal service:

Step 1: Assessment and Planning

We’ll assess the extent of the damage identifying areas that need attention and focusing on the removal of standing water. Our technicians will then develop a customized plan to ensure that your property is restored safely and efficiently.

Step 2: Water Extraction

We’ll use industrial-grade pumps to extract water from your property, reducing the risk of further damage. Our technicians will carefully remove any furniture, fixtures, and appliances to prevent water from spreading.

Step 3: Drying and Dehumidification

We’ll use specialized equipment to dry your property, including industrial-grade dehumidifiers and fans. This ensures that your property is thoroughly dried and free from moisture.

Step 4: Cleaning and Disinfection

We’ll use eco-friendly cleaning solutions to clean and disinfect your property, removing any dirt, grime, or bacteria that may have accumulated. This ensures that your property is safe and healthy to occupy.

Step 5: Final Inspection and Repair

We’ll conduct a final inspection to ensure that your property is restored to its original condition. Our technicians will make any necessary repairs, including replacing damaged drywall, baseboards, or flooring.

Warning Signs You Need Floodwater Removal

Ignoring warning signs can lead to extensive damage and costly repairs. Our team wants to help you catch these signs early and prevent bigger problems. Here are some common warning signs that you need floodwater removal:

Musty Odors That Won’t Go Away

Don’t ignore musty smells that linger even after you’ve cleaned your property. This can show the presence of mold or mildew, which can be hazardous to your health.

Water Stains on Ceilings or Walls

Look for water stains on ceilings or walls that show water seepage or leaks. This can be a sign of a larger issue that needs immediate attention.

Soggy or Warped Flooring

Check for soggy or warped flooring that may be hiding underlying issues. This can lead to structural damage and costly repairs if left unchecked.

Visible Water Damage or Staining

Don’t ignore visible water damage or staining on walls, ceilings, or floors. This can show a range of issues, from minor leaks to catastrophic failures.

Floodwater Removal vs. DIY: When to Call a Professional

Situation DIY? Call a Pro? Why
Small floodwater spill Yes No DIY methods are effective for small spills, and you can save money by doing it yourself.
Large floodwater damage No Yes Large floodwater damage needs specialized equipment and expertise to safely and effectively remove water and restore your property.
Hidden water damage No Yes Hidden water damage can be costly to repair if left unchecked. A professional will identify and address these issues quickly and effectively.
Standing water on your property No Yes Standing water on your property can be hazardous to your health and create an ideal environment for mold and mildew growth. A professional will quickly remove standing water and dry your property safely.
Water damage to electrical systems No Yes Water damage to electrical systems can be catastrophic, and a professional will safely disconnect and repair these systems to prevent further damage.

While DIY methods may seem like a cost-effective option for small floodwater spills, it’s often better to err on the side of caution and call a professional for large floodwater damage or hidden water damage. Floodwater Removal Cost in Medway, MA

The cost of floodwater removal in Medway, MA, varies depending on the severity of the damage, size of the affected area, and local conditions. Our team will provide you with a customized estimate based on your specific needs. Here’s a general breakdown of what you can expect to pay:

Service Typical Price Range What Affects Cost
Emergency Floodwater Removal $500 – $2,500 Severity of damage, size of affected area, and local conditions
Water Extraction and Drying $1,000 – $5,000 Size of affected area, type of equipment used, and duration of drying process
Cleaning and Disinfection $500 – $2,000 Type of cleaning solutions used, size of affected area, and extent of mold or mildew growth
Final Inspection and Repair $1,000 – $3,000 Extensive damage, type of repairs required, and local labor costs

Keep in mind that these estimates are subject to change based on your specific situation. Our team will provide you with a customized estimate during your on-site assessment.
